What Makeup Colors Are Best for Blue Black Hair?

The best makeup colors for blue black hair enhance the striking tones while providing a balanced and harmonious look.

  • Cool-toned reds: These shades, such as cherry or crimson, complement blue black hair beautifully by enhancing the cooler undertones. The brightness of cool reds contrasts with dark hair, making your lips a focal point without clashing.
  • Soft pinks: Light, soft pinks add a gentle touch that softens the overall look. These shades work well for blush and lip color, providing a fresh and youthful appearance that balances the intensity of blue black hair.
  • Deep plums and berries: Rich purples and berry tones provide depth and drama, working harmoniously with the hair color. These shades can be used for both lips and eyes, creating a bold yet cohesive look that draws attention without overwhelming.
  • Metallics: Shades of silver, gunmetal, and icy blue can enhance the blue tones in your hair. These metallics, especially when used as eye shadows or highlighters, add a modern edge and can reflect light beautifully, creating a striking contrast.
  • Neutral browns: Warm taupe or cool sandy browns work as excellent base colors for eyes and cheeks. These neutral shades provide balance to the vibrant blue black hair while ensuring that the overall makeup look remains polished and sophisticated.

What Lip Shades Should Be Chosen for Blue Black Hair?

  • Berry Tones: Berry shades, such as deep raspberry or blackberry, provide a striking contrast against blue-black hair. These colors have a rich pigmentation that can create a bold statement, making them perfect for evening looks or special occasions.
  • Plum and Purple: Shades of plum and purple work beautifully with blue-black hair, as they harmonize with the cool undertones. Opting for a matte or satin finish can add sophistication, making these shades suitable for both casual and formal settings.
  • Classic Red: A classic red lip can be a timeless choice that pops against dark hair. Choosing a blue-toned red can enhance the vibrancy of your hair color, giving your complexion a radiant boost and ensuring a polished appearance.
  • Nude with Cool Undertones: Nudes that lean towards pink or mauve can provide a natural look while still complementing blue-black hair. This shade is ideal for daytime wear, allowing your hair to stand out without overwhelming your features.
  • Vampy Dark Shades: Dark shades like deep wine or black cherry can create a dramatic and edgy vibe. These colors not only emphasize the richness of blue-black hair but also allow for creativity in makeup styling, perfect for those looking to make a bold impression.

How Can Blush and Highlight Products Enhance Blue Black Hair?

The right blush and highlight products can beautifully complement blue-black hair by enhancing your features and creating a harmonious look.

  • Cool-toned Blush: Using a cool-toned blush, such as a soft pink or mauve, can create a natural flush that pairs well with the deep tones of blue-black hair. These shades help to balance the striking color of the hair, adding a subtle warmth to the face without overpowering it.
  • Highlighter with a Pearlescent Finish: A highlighter that has a pearlescent finish can add a luminous glow that catches the light beautifully. Shades like icy champagne or light lavender can enhance the cool undertones of blue-black hair, creating a radiant look that draws attention to your cheekbones.
  • Bronzer with a Cool Undertone: Opting for a bronzer that has cooler undertones can help to define the face while maintaining harmony with blue-black hair. A softly applied cool bronzer can provide dimension without clashing with the hair’s color, enhancing the overall complexion.
  • Peachy Blush for Contrast: For a bolder look, a peachy blush can provide a striking contrast against blue-black hair. The warmth of peach can offset the cooler tones of the hair, creating a vibrant and lively appearance that can energize your makeup look.
  • Highlighting Stick for Precision: A highlighting stick allows for precise application and can be used to accentuate specific areas such as the cheekbones and brow bones. Choosing a stick with a cool undertone will enhance the depth of blue-black hair while providing a sophisticated sheen to your makeup.
